WHO WE ARE

When it comes to health, we’re always looking for waysto push for better. It’s why we were founded in the first place. In 1957, ourfounder, pharmacist William Wilkinson, witnessed a mother sacrifice her healthby forgoing her own medicine to pay for her sick daughter’s prescription. Heknew there had to be a better way. So, he introduced North America’s firstprepaid drug plan, and GreenShield was born as a non-profit with a missionto support better health for all Canadians.

We aren’t just a health and benefits company. We’rethe only non-profit social enterprise that brings worlds of coverage andcare together, all in one place. We’re noble challengers, purposefully building a betterway and we need the best people to help us create a more holistic approach thattakes care of the mind and body. Our mission is to create better health for allCanadians, and we know that starts with our employees.

THEROLE IN A NUTSHELL

Base Salary: CAD $51,383.00 - 79,261.00

We’re looking for someone who is genuinely excited about being an Executive Assistant and takes pride in the craft of enabling a senior leader to be at their best. Reporting to the Executive Vice President, Head of Payer Solutions, this person will serve as a trusted partner who enables the EVP to lead with focus, pace and discipline. The successful candidate will thrive in a fast-moving, complex environment where professionalism, sound judgment, confidentiality and flexibility are essential. This is an opportunity to support a significant enterprise mandate as GreenShield advances its 2030 strategy, deepens its integrated Payer-Provider model and brings coverage and care together as One GreenShield. As Payer evolves to bring together Insurance, Claims Adjudication, Benefits Administration and third-party administration, the Executive Assistant will help the EVP translate strategy into a clear operating rhythm across Payer, Provider, Client Segments and enterprise functions. The role will manage priorities, information flow, stakeholder interactions and executive cadence, ensuring decisions are well prepared, commitments remain visible and disciplined follow-through is sustained.

Key Responsibilities

Executive Operations & Strategic Support:

  • Act as an extension of the EVP, helping translate strategic priorities into a disciplined operating rhythm across Payer.
    Coordinate Executive Committee, CEO and Board-related inputs, reports and presentations from initial request through final submission.
  • Connect the EVP’s agenda to GreenShield’s 2030 strategy and the integrated Payer–Provider model by tracking priorities, dependencies, decision points and enterprise commitments.
  • Support cross-functional work across Payer, Provider, Client Segments and enabling functions, surfacing trade-offs, escalation needs and gaps in follow-through.
  • Attend selected meetings, capture decisions and actions, and maintain clear ownership through to completion.

Relationship Management & Enterprise Connectivity:

  • Build trusted working relationships with Executive Assistants, Payer leaders, Provider and Client Segment partners, and key enterprise stakeholders.
  • Represent the EVP professionally and create a responsive, well-coordinated experience for internal and external stakeholders.
  • Maintain awareness of stakeholder expectations and organizational dynamics, helping the EVP engage the right people at the right time.

Calendar Management & Prioritization:

  • Own the EVP’s complex calendar across the Payer leadership team, Executive Committee and key enterprise and external partners.
  • Protect time for the highest-value strategic, operational and relationship priorities while preserving flexibility for emerging needs.
  • Build in preparation, travel and follow-up time so the EVP is ready for decisions, presentations and stakeholder meetings.
  • Maintain forward visibility of commitments, deadlines and decision points, resolving conflicts before they become barriers.

Executive Communications & Briefing:

  • Prepare and sequence the EVP’s materials for the day ahead, ensuring every meeting has the relevant context, pre-reads and decision points ready in advance.
  • Draft and edit correspondence, presentations and leadership communications in the EVP’s voice.
  • Synthesize complex information into clear messages, decisions, risks and next steps for executive audiences.
  • Handle sensitive and time-critical communications with sound judgment, accuracy and discretion.

Leadership Forums & Decision Follow-Through:

  • Coordinate Payer leadership meetings, offsites and enterprise forums, including agendas, materials, logistics and follow-up.
  • Work with leaders and partners to gather inputs, clarify decisions required and ensure materials are executive-ready.
  • Maintain action and decision logs, track commitments and follow through with owners to keep priorities moving.

Inbox & Information Management:

  • Actively manage and organize the EVP’s inbox, surfacing time-sensitive decisions, strategic requests and emerging issues.
  • Draft or coordinate responses, maintain an effective filing system and ensure commitments are captured and followed through.
  • Keep the EVP current on schedule changes, stakeholder needs and items requiring attention or escalation.

Travel, Expenses & Administrative Coordination:

  • Organize domestic and occasional international travel, including itineraries, accommodations, transportation and meeting logistics.
  • Anticipate schedule changes and ensure the EVP has the information and materials required while travelling.
  • Manage expense reports, procurement, consultant agreements and related administrative requirements accurately and on time.

Flexibility, Anticipation & Problem-Solving:

  • Operate with a high degree of independence, anticipating needs, making sound decisions and moving work forward without waiting for direction.
  • Adapt to changing priorities and provide reasonable flexibility outside standard hours when urgent business needs arise.
